      "text": "Minnesota Statutes Section 60A.39, subdivision 1, provides that a certificate of insurance is a document that provides evidence of property or liability insurance coverage and the amount of insurance issued, and does not convey any contractual rights to the certificate holder."

      "text": "Subdivision 2 bars an insurer or licensed producer from issuing a certificate of insurance or other document that affirmatively or negatively amends, extends, or alters the coverage provided by an approved policy, form, or endorsement without the written approval of the commissioner."

      "text": "Subdivision 3 requires a certificate or memorandum of insurance issued to a party other than the policyholder to contain the statement that the certificate or memorandum of insurance does not affirmatively or negatively amend, extend, or alter the coverage afforded by the insurance policy."
